AMD Puma by June 3rd and Intel Centrino 2 by August

AMD is having hard times lately, but this time they have been lucky: while, as a consequence of several problems, Intel confirms the delay of its complete Centrino 2 platform until August, AMD is going to present its alternative to Centrino 2 by June 3rd. Laptops are more and more important in the industry so, if Puma laptops deliver to the promises, AMD could get an important advantage over Intel.

Puma laptops are going to sport Turion Ultra processors and Mobility Radeon HD 3200 as integrated graphics. Dedicated options include Mobility Radeon 3450, 3650 and 3850. As current dual core processors are powerful enough for the most common tasks, the energy efficiency and graphics performance of these laptops are going to be of capital importance to determine its success. They are going to be presented at Computex.
